Origin of the Surname Entil
The surname Entil presents a current geographical distribution that, according to available data, reveals a significant presence in Indonesia, with a 60% incidence, and a much smaller presence in Russia and the United States, with 1% in each. This distribution suggests that the surname has its greatest concentration in one region of Southeast Asia, specifically Indonesia, which may indicate a local origin or recent expansion in that area. The residual presence in Russia and the United States could be due to migrations or cultural exchanges, but they do not appear to be areas of primary origin. The strong incidence in Indonesia, a nation with a history of multiple cultural influences, colonization and maritime trade, may guide the hypothesis towards an origin in that region or, at least, towards an adaptation of the surname in that context. However, given that in Europe and America the incidence is practically zero, it is likely that Entil is a surname of Asian origin, possibly with roots in Austronesian languages or in some local Indonesian language. The history of Indonesia, with its history of trade, colonization and linguistic diversity, may have facilitated the adoption or adaptation of certain surnames, including Entil. Ultimately, the current distribution suggests that the surname probably has an origin in Indonesia or some community in that region, with limited expansion to other countries today.
